The Lagos State High Court sitting at the Tafawa Balewa square and presided by Justice Sherifat Sonaike ruled that the prosecution effectively proved it's case, relying on the doctrine of "last seen" and the victim's dying declaration to establish Ominikoron's guilt.
Ominikoron had been arraigned on a five-count charge bordering on conspiracy to commit felony, rape, murder and sexual assault after Bamise got missing on February, 26, 2022 after boarding a BRT busy driven by Ominikoron at the Ajah axis of Lagos State.
Her lifeless Body was found nine days later at the Carter Bridge in Lagos Island.
